
How to use AI to predict purchasing trends and product demand
Table of contents
Quick Access

Anticipating customer needs is the key to surviving and thriving in the world of e-commerce. Consumers are increasingly demanding, and competition is increasingly aggressive.
In this context, AI demand forecasting becomes an essential tool for businesses to stay competitive, optimize their inventory, and personalize the shopping experience.
Artificial Intelligence (AI) not only allows large volumes of data to be processed in real time, but also offers more accurate predictions than traditional methods, helping businesses stay ahead of the competition.

AI prediction: The heart of demand planning
AI in e-commerce has transformed the way operations are planned. According to a study published in the Journal of Management and Informatics (2024), “AI offers the ability to quickly process large amounts of data, uncovering patterns that humans may miss and providing more accurate forecasts of future demand.”
This means that AI can analyze historical sales data, seasonal trends, and consumer behavior patterns to accurately predict when a product will be in highest demand.
Shopify explains that AI-powered demand forecasting uses historical sales data, consumer purchasing patterns, and real-time external signals to predict demand and optimize inventory planning. This reduces overstocking and shortages and maximizes business profitability.
Leading companies such as Amazon and Alibaba are already leveraging predictive analytics in e-commerce.
Amazon, for example, has managed to reduce its excess inventory by 20% and improve customer satisfaction by 15%, thanks to logistics route optimization and AI-based demand forecasting.
Alibaba, for its part, uses AI to anticipate demand spikes during massive events like Singles' Day, ensuring products are available in the right place and at the right time.
AI sentiment analysis to understand customers
One of the biggest advancements AI has brought is the ability to perform AI sentiment analysis. This involves interpreting customer comments and reviews in real time, allowing companies to respond proactively.
According to Financial Business Solutions, “AI technologies process and analyze customer feedback across multiple channels in real time, allowing companies to quickly address concerns and capitalize on positive sentiment.”
Let's imagine a dissatisfied customer posting a negative comment on social media. A traditional method could take hours or days to detect this. However, AI identifies it immediately and triggers alerts so the customer service team can intervene quickly, turning a potential detractor into a brand promoter.
In addition, by understanding the emotional context behind customer interactions, AI can fine-tune product recommendations. This transforms the purchasing process into a more personalized experience aligned with the customer's emotional state, increasing the likelihood of conversion.

Data-Driven shopping experience personalization
AI in e-commerce allows us to go beyond simple product recommendations. By analyzing purchasing behavior patterns and using AI sentiment analysis, platforms can offer hyper-personalized experiences.
For example, if a customer is searching for eco-friendly products and expresses satisfaction with previous purchases, AI can show them related or complementary products that align with their values, increasing sales and brand loyalty.
This data-driven personalization also helps improve marketing campaigns, sending targeted promotions and messages tailored to the exact moment when the customer is most ready to buy.
How AI-powered demand forecasting differs from traditional methods
- The big difference between AI-powered demand forecasting and traditional methods is speed and accuracy.
- Traditional methods rely on spreadsheets and manual estimates, which are often insufficient in the face of sudden market changes.
- AI processes data in real time, integrating external signals such as social media trends, weather, or market movements, making it more flexible and accurate.
- AI eliminates human bias, offering an objective view of what will happen in the future based on concrete data.
Benefits of predicting demand with AI for businesses
Inventory optimization: Avoids excess and shortages, reducing operating costs.
Improved logistics: Allows for more efficient route and delivery planning.
Increased sales: Thanks to personalized recommendations and improved shopping experiences.
Customer satisfaction: By anticipating their needs and offering products at the right time.
Data-driven decision-making: Eliminating intuition as the sole planning factor.

AI use cases in retail and E-Commerce
Dynamic Price Management
AI adjusts prices in real time based on demand, inventory availability, competition, and market trends. This allows you to maximize revenue and stay competitive without relying on manual decisions.
Automatic Inventory Replenishment
AI systems identify products that are close to out of stock and predict future demand to suggest or automate replenishment. This reduces stockouts and improves the customer experience by ensuring availability.
Smart Marketing Campaigns
AI analyzes customer behavior, purchase history, and sentiment analysis to create highly targeted campaigns. This increases the relevance of messages and the effectiveness of promotions and ads.

Return Prevention
AI algorithms detect patterns that indicate dissatisfaction or return risk (such as negative reviews, searches for similar products, or return history) and suggest preventive actions, such as more precise recommendations or personalized support.
Purchasing Trend Prediction
AI analyzes large volumes of data to identify products that are likely to be in high demand, allowing retailers to plan launches, promotions, and inventory more accurately.
Personalized Product Recommendations
Based on a user's browsing history, purchases, and preferences, AI suggests relevant products, increasing the likelihood of conversion and the average purchase value.
Optimizing the Website Experience
AI dynamically adjusts the presentation of products, menus, and content according tounifies the customer profile, improving navigation and facilitating the discovery of relevant products.
Sentiment Analysis for Strategic Decisions
Through reviews, social media, and customer feedback, AI evaluates perceptions and emotions, helping to make decisions about products, marketing, and service improvements.

Steps to implement AI in trend prediction
- Collect and centralize data: sales, inventory, customer feedback, and external data.
- Choose an appropriate AI platform: one that allows for the integration of predictive analytics and sentiment analysis.
- Train AI models: with historical data to improve prediction accuracy.
- Monitor and adjust: Projections must be constantly reviewed to ensure they align with market reality.
- Scale progressively: start with a pilot in a product segment and then expand to the entire operation.
Conclusion
AI-powered demand forecasting and predictive analytics in e-commerce have become indispensable tools for companies looking to stay ahead of the market, optimize resources, and offer unique experiences to their customers.
The use of sentiment analysis with AI enhances this capability, enabling a closer relationship with consumers and a rapid response to their needs.
At Rootstack, we are a trusted provider of AI solutions and help retail and e-commerce companies implement strategies to predict purchasing trends and product demand.
Contact us today and transform the way your business anticipates the market.
We recommend you this video
Related blogs

Personalized product recommendations using AI to increase ROI

Personalized AI recommendations: The key to success in retail

AI for retail: How it transforms sales forecasting and inventory management

AI use cases in the retail industry

AI Price Optimization in Retail: Benefits and ROI
